What is a Ball Mill?
A ball mill is a cylindrical grinding machine used to grind and blend bulk materials into fine powder form.
It operates on the principle of impact and attrition steel or ceramic balls inside a rotating cylinder fall from height and crush the material placed inside. The ball mill grinding media continuously impact and grind the feed material as the cylinder rotates, reducing it to the desired particle size.
Ball mills are one of the most widely used grinding equipment types in industries such as mining, cement, ceramics, chemicals, and pharmaceuticals. They are suitable for both dry grinding ball mill and wet grinding ball mill operations and can handle a wide range of hard, medium-hard, and soft materials. The ball mill is particularly valued for its ability to produce fine and ultra-fine particle sizes consistently, making it a critical piece of equipment in many industrial processes worldwide.
The key factors that determine the performance of a ball mill include the size and type of ball mill grinding media, the ball mill critical speed, the filling degree of the mill, the feed material characteristics, and the lining material selected for the drum interior.
Working Principle of a Ball Mill
The ball mill working principle is based on a hollow cylindrical shell rotating about its axis. The cylinder is partially filled with ball mill grinding media balls made of steel, ceramic, or rubber. As the cylinder rotates, the balls are lifted along the rotating shell and then cascade down, striking the material at the bottom and grinding it through a combination of impact and attrition.
The grinding efficiency of a ball mill depends largely on the ball mill critical speed. The critical speed is the speed at which the centrifugal force is strong enough to hold the balls against the inner wall, causing no grinding. For effective grinding, the mill must operate at 65–75% of the ball mill critical speed, allowing the balls to cascade properly and grind the material efficiently.
The ground material exits the mill either through a screen or overflow discharge at the end of the cylinder, depending on the design and application. In a wet grinding ball mill, water or another liquid is added to the feed material to assist in grinding and material transport. In a dry grinding ball mill, the material is ground without any liquid, and the fine powder is collected through a dust collection system.

Q1: What is the difference between a batch ball mill and a continuous ball mill?
A: A batch ball mill loads, grinds, and discharges material in separate cycles ideal for small quantities and varied products where flexibility and batch traceability are important. A continuous ball mill feeds and discharges material simultaneously without stopping ideal for large-scale, high-throughput, non-stop production where consistent output and maximum productivity are the priority.
Q2: What grinding media is used in ball mills?
A: Common ball mill grinding media includes forged steel balls, stainless steel balls, ceramic balls, alumina balls, and flint pebbles. The choice of grinding media depends on the material being ground, the required output particle size, the level of contamination tolerance, and whether the operation is dry grinding or wet grinding.
